TAHITIAN MOJITOS FOR TWO

Til today I had never had a mojito, but I had saved many recipes for them into my books thinking they looked delicious! After looking through the ingredients for each I realized I didn't quite have all the ingredients for any certain one so decided rather than search all night for one to use what I had on hand I would create my own. So this is the result and it turned out amazing! The name came from the simple fact that I used a very special bottle of coconut vanilla rum we purchased on our honeymoon in Tahiti. I am sure any coconut rum would suffice and maybe you can add a bit of vanilla as well to get the same flavor. Since I don't have a lot to compare it to, I will let you be the judge.....

Provided by CulinaryExplorer

Categories     Beverages

Time 3m

Yield 2 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 4



Tahitian Mojitos for Two image

Steps:

  • To make mint ice cubes boil water and pour into ice cube trays along with mint sprigs either chopped or left whole.
  • In small pitcher add mint ice cubes and tonic water and stir around a bit with a wooden spoon to release some of the mint flavor.
  • Stir in the limeade and then the rum.
  • Pour into two glasses and sip as you dream about relaxing on the gorgeous beaches of Tahiti and watching the sunset over the clear ocean waters!
  • Note: if you use a substitute coconut rum, it might be nice to add just a touch of vanilla.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 140.5, Sodium 23.2, Carbohydrate 35.8, Sugar 35.1

6 mint ice cubes
1 1/2 cups tonic water
3 1/2 tablespoons frozen limeade concentrate, thawed
2 ounces tahitian coconut vanilla rum (see below for substitution idea)

ITALIAN MOJITO

Make and share this Italian Mojito recipe from Food.com.

Provided by mccarroll

Categories     Beverages

Time 5m

Yield 1 cocktail, 1 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 6



Italian Mojito image

Steps:

  • Juice one lime, reserving juice. Dice the lime shell.
  • Place Tuaca in bottom of shaker with mint leaves. Muddle leaves along with lime shell until the fresh mint flavor is released. Add simple syrup and rum along with cracked ice. Shake to break up the mint leaves.
  • Pour into tall mojito glass over more cracked ice. Top with Asti Spumante or your favorite sweet champagne. Stir and serve.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 372.5, Sodium 15.5, Carbohydrate 10.4, Fiber 0.2, Sugar 2.8, Protein 0.3

1 ounce tuaca liqueur
8 mint leaves
1 ounce fresh lime juice
1 ounce simple syrup
2 ounces light rum
2 ounces asti spumante sparkling wine

TAHITI: RECIPES AND CUISINE - WHATS4EATS
The food and cooking of Tahiti is typical Pacific Island cuisine. Pork roasted in a firepit (ahima'a) is a highlight. Fresh fish and seafood are the base for many tasty dishes. Taro root, cassava and rice are staple starches. Taro leaves, bananas and breadfruit are all used as vegetables. Coconut cream enriches dishes, while lime juice gives food a tart punch. FOOD AND DRINK IN TAHITI AND HER ISLANDS - WORLD TRAVEL GUIDE
The Islands of Tahiti Food and Drink. Modern Tahitian food is a blend of Chinese, French and Polynesian influence. Soy sauce and coconut milk are often added to local dishes. Traditional meals tend to encompass pork, fresh fish, coconut milk and uru.
